#3a0253 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3a0253 is composed of 22.7% red, 0.8%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.1%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.5% black. It has a hue angle of 281.5 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 16.7%. #3a0253 color hex could be obtained by blending #7404a6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

● #3a0253 color description : Very dark violet.
#3a0253 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3a0253 has RGB values of R:58, G:2,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.98,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 3801683.
